			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>After our visit to Machu Picchu, we decided to leave the Sacred Valley behind and make our way north despite the dozens of enticing ruins left to see&#8230; alas, this is a big world and there are other Old Piles of Stone to see!  Our first stop was a ten hour bus ride later at the town of Andahuaylas.  We spent a couple of nights there, taking advantage of the opportunity to visit the ruins of Sondor, overlooking a beautiful mountain lake.</p>
<p><span id="more-1698"></span></p>
<p>Sondor is easy enough to get to: one simply has to take a combi to Pacucha, get off on the far side of the lake and walk half an hour to the site.  Of course, we didn&#8217;t know this, and got off on the wrong side of the lake, meaning we had a two hour walk around the lake first.  However, the walk was great.  It took us through a series of villages in a corner of the country where tourists rarely come, and where we were a true curiosity.  The villagers greeted us warmly as we passed on the street, while excited children ran out of their homes yelling &#8220;Gringos! Gringos!  Hola, Gringos!&#8221;  It was a fun, foreign ambiance we hadn&#8217;t experienced since Guatemala.</p>
<p>Anyway, back to the ruins.  Sondor was originally built by the Chanka culture.  This culture is historically significant because it was their ruinous attempt to conquer Cusco in the early 15th century that catapulted the Inca to continental domination in what is probably history&#8217;s most successful counter-attack.  Their influence is evident in several of the structures on the site, most obviously the hilltop-cum-pyramid that dominates the entire complex.  At its apex sits a huaca, or stone-altar, at which archaeologists suppose that the Chanka practiced a variety of rituals, including human sacrifice.</p>
<p>After the fall of the Chanka, the Inca re-appropriated the site as their own.  Indeed, the chroniclers of the 16th century record the site as a purely Inca one, omitting its previous occupiers.  The Inca influence on the site is immediately obvious upon entering: a number of temples border the central plaza with the signature trapezoidal Inca windows and niches still intact.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>After our trip to Machu Picchu, we decided to get away from the crowds and enjoy this Inca marvel a bit more serenely.  So, we decided to climb the trail up to the Putucusi mountain, one of the magnificent cone-shaped peaks opposite Machu Picchu.  The climb has a reputation as being difficult due to the need to scale some rickety wooden ladders to get over a couple of small cliffs, but we were quite ready for a little adventure.</p>
<p><span id="more-1696"></span></p>
<p>As we set out we soon discovered that we would be in for more adventure than we had planned for.  A storm and landslide had taken out a 50 meter stretch of ladder up the largest of the cliffs, leaving just a steel cable to assist in getting up the face.  As we were contemplating turning around, another hiker appeared at the top of the cliff and began working his way down.  He reported that the anchors at the top were all stable, and we figured the face looked like it had plenty of hand holds, so up we went.</p>
<p>After that, the hike went rather uneventfully: a couple more ladders, some steep-ish sections of trail and an hour and a half later we were up to the top.  We had a great view of the entire valley, including a nice view across to Machu Picchu.  It was definitely a great hike.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>We finally made it to Machu Picchu.  So much has been said in so many places about Machu Picchu that we are not really sure where to begin.  The site is reputed as the best preserved of all Inca sites, a claim based on the fact that the Spanish conquistadors never found it and neither plundered it nor desecrated its shrines.  Otherwise, Machu Picchu occupies a visually stunning setting, sitting on a spur jutting out over a 500 meter deep canyon with near vertical walls.  The mist of the cloud forest almost always enshroud the place just a touch, giving it a mystical feel.</p>
<p><span id="more-1689"></span></p>
<p>We should note that, due to the absence of a written language, just about everything we know about Machu Picchu is speculation more or less supported by scant archaeological evidence, just as with most of the things out of precolumbian South America.  The most popular hypothesis about Machu Picchu at the current juncture is that it was a sort of royal retreat for one of the Incas and that it had already been abandoned by the time the Spanish reached Cusco.  Other hypotheses speculate that it was a ceremonial center or an attempt to create a hidden outpost of Inca civilization built as the Spanish arrived.  Whatever the case may be, Machu Picchu was certainly among the finer of the constructions in the empire&#8217;s heartland.</p>
<p>That being said, I would like to point out that Machu Picchu is significantly over-hyped.  While it is true that the Spanish never pillaged the site, this is rather meaningless to your average visitor who cannot dig for artifacts.  The only difference from an archeology geek&#8217;s perspective is that some religious carving is still in place.  Again, this is not that significant: two simple carvings and one sundial are all the art there is to see at Machu Picchu.  Further, the site has undergone such sweeping restoration work that it is really quite difficult to continue to qualify it as pristine; the site today really bears little resemblance to <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/File:Machupicchu_hb10.jpg" target="_blank">the photos taken at the time of discovery</a>.  Further, the hordes of visitors to the site make it a bit difficult to sit down and contemplate the ruins.  For our money, the ruins of Tipon or Pisac make much better, more impressive and educational excursions into the Inca world.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The Inca site par excellence, the place that every tourist to Peru just has to visit, is Machu Picchu.  An enormous infrastructure has developed in a somewhat slapdash fashion around this place, and every visitor who wants to get to this remote site has to take the extortionately high-priced and ridiculously over-hyped tourist train.  Well, almost everybody, that is.</p>
<p><span id="more-1679"></span></p>
<p>There was something about the tourist train that was just too, uh&#8230; comfortable for our taste.  It is not that we mind paying $2 per kilometer on an 80 kilometer ride, it&#8217;s just that taking it is just a little too far removed from reality (and, actually, we did mind the price).</p>
<p>So, we decided to bus it, although with some apprehension because our travel guide strongly suggested that such a bus ride would take us through hell and back, and was only for the &#8220;die-hard traveler,&#8221; whatever that should mean.  However, the bus really was the right decision.  We caught the daily 9:00AM out of Ollantaytambo to a two horse town called Santa Maria.  The bus had no more seats, but the driver was gracious enough to let us ride in the cab, which allowed us to appreciate some really great views of the Andes as we worked our way over the last chain before the Amazon.</p>
<p>From Santa Maria, it was another hour in the trunk of a station wagon combi along a narrow dirt road clinging to the side of a cliff to the one-horse town of Santa Theresa.  From there, we caught another combi (with seats, this time) up the river to a hydro-electric project, which was also the end of the road.  This was also where we caught our first glimpse of the ruins, on the top of a mountain overlooking the canyon.</p>
<p>At the hydroelectric project, we followed the same tracks that the tourist train runs on for five miles or so through the cloud forest, with lots of pretty flowers, butterflies and a friendly little dog that befriended us for the walk.  This stretch took us directly into the town of Aguas Calientes, a miserable little tourist trap below Machu Picchu where you are pretty much obliged to spend a night or two in order to visit the ruins.  We found a decent little room with hot-ish water and settled in.</p>
<p>The trip was easy and beautiful, far from the god-awful slog that everybody makes it out to be.  And, it was only $11.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The last place that we visited out of Ollantaytambo was the salt mines of Salinas de Maras.  While not an Old Pile of Stone strictly speaking, the mines have reportedly been in use since precolumbian times, and that is good enough for us.</p>
<p><span id="more-1675"></span></p>
<p>In reality, it would be surprising if the Salinas had not been in use for hundreds, if not thousands, of years.  The heart of the complex is a hot spring that spouts water of up to 40% salt content (that is not a typo).  The water is so salty that crystals grow up naturally around the vents.  The &#8220;mines&#8221;, then, are simply pools that people have dug and built down the slope to capture the water and from which the salt is harvested once it has dried.  An ingenious system of channels carries the water from pool to pool so that not a single bit of the water escapes.</p>
<p>The current economic organization around the salt mines is just as fascinating as their existence.  The complex is owned by a cooperative, which is owned by the miners themselves.  The miners buy or lease the rights to a pool from the cooperative, and work in it as needed.  When the time comes to harvest the salt, they sell it to the cooperative, which in turns sells it at a higher price to the outside world.  With the profits, the cooperative maintains the equipment, the channels, and provides other infrastructure.  Any profit left over at the end of the year is divided between the miners.  The system ensures that those who work harder get more money, while everybody gets a bit.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Our next stop after Chinchero took us to the curious circular terraces of Moray.  The only word that really exists to explain these three deep, stepped pits in a high plain overlooking the Urubamba valley is &#8220;wierd&#8221;.  The pits are in fact quite huge: up to 140 meters across and 40 meters deep.  Each also features a single water canal.</p>
<p><span id="more-1672"></span></p>
<p>The purpose of the terraces of Moray, which probably date to the Inca period, is unknown.  There are a variety of hypotheses, the most popular of which is that they were an agricultural research station for the Inca.  Indeed, each of the levels boast a slightly different temperature, and it is not impossible that the Quechua used this difference to see what kind of plants would grow where and breed hybrids. Other, less likely, hypotheses include that Moray was an amphitheater or that it was a ceremonial place.  For our part, we think that the three pits look like spaceship landing pads.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Our first outing from Ollantaytambo took us to the town of Chinchero, about an hour away by bus.  Chinchero is known among the tourists for its market and as one of the most accessible places to see people in traditional garb, but trinkets don&#8217;t interest us and our way of traveling brings us into plenty of contact with locals.  No, we were there for another reason entirely: an Old Pile of Stone!</p>
<p><span id="more-1669"></span></p>
<p>Chinchero was a town of some importance in Inca times.  A couple of the chroniclers report that it was founded by Inca Tupac Yupanqui, and there are a few reports that dissidents from within the nobility would be sent here in exile when they escaped execution in Cusco.</p>
<p>Today, all that is left of this past glory are some ruined walls, exquisite terracing, and, most impressively, a carved stone that once served as a fountain.  A church now stands on the old city&#8217;s largest palace, and the outer walls of several temples still stand near the plaza.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>After six days in Cusco, we finally exhausted what we could visit in a day trip, so we set out to the town of Ollantaytambo, situated between two steep mountains a bit further up the Sacred Valley, to use as a new base for our explorations.  Ollantaytambo was, of course, a lot more than a base and also an interesting site in and of itself.  Ollantaytambo was once an important city and fortress in the Inca empire, and very well fortified.  It was, in fact, the only place where the Spanish lost a battle against the Inca, during the post-conquista rebellion of Manco Inca in 1537.</p>
<p><span id="more-1665"></span></p>
<p>While the exact location of this battle within Ollantaytambo is unknown, it did provide a bit of fortune to those who visit the town today.  The Inca defenders used prepared channels to flood the town during the fight, which brought with it loads of mud and silt which buried some of the upper-class sections of the city, which are just being excavated today.  Additionally, the town itself managed to resist the imposition of Spanish culture fairly well, and it therefore maintains most of its precolumbian stone streets, buildings, and canals in various states of preservation.</p>
<p>On the mountain slopes to the west of the town lays Ollantaytambo&#8217;s main attraction: the remains of the Temple of the Sun, or the city&#8217;s citadel.  The largish complex consists of a set of temples on the ridge of the slope, a series of decorative terraces and finally a storehouse.  Viewed from the other side of the ravine, the group is supposed to resemble a sitting llama, with the temples forming its head, the terraces its body and the storehouse its tail.  On the summer solstice, the first rays of the sun to break over the horizon hit the llama&#8217;s eye, a square stone temple.</p>
<p>Just below this complex lay the upper-class regions of the city, which are currently just being excavated.  So far, archaeologists have found a number of interesting baths, each dedicated to a different group of the nobility.</p>
<p>On the slopes to the east of the town are a series of store houses, built with rows of windows facing downslope.  This construction is actually rather ingenious because they are built to capture the flow of air up the slope.  This kept their internal temperature well below that of the ambient temperature of the valley and allowed food to be stored for longer periods, kind of like a big fridge.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Our next day trip out from Cuzco took us deeper into the Sacred Valley to the ruins of Pisac.  Pisac is a sprawling complex on a geographically prominent spur and probably served a number of purposes.  Built by the Inca at around 1440 CE, it is best known for the sprawling decorative terraces that cover the slopes of the spur.</p>
<p><span id="more-1658"></span></p>
<p>However, there is much more to the Pisac complex than just terraces.  It includes the ruins of at least two residential neighborhoods (Pisaqa and Kinchiracay), a temple complex (the Intihuatana) and a citadel (the Callacasa) with numerous outlying watchtowers.  These sections are each at different locations on the spur, separated by swaths of terracing.  Across a draw from Pisac itself, a large precolumbian and possibly pre-incan cemetery is embedded in the cliff face in impossible graves that defy gravity.  Another point of interest is the irrigation system and four baths (located at the base of the citadel), which still carry water today.</p>
<p>All told, thanks to its easy access yet uncrowded feeling, fine architecture and wonderful setting, Pisac was probably our favorite site around Cusco.  Enjoy the pictures and stay tuned!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Move over Versailles, the Inca are coming!  At least, that is the impression that the ruins of the palatial complex at Tipon give the visitor.  As with most prehispanic ruins in the Andes, exactly who built this place and why is not known.  We do know that Tipon was built during the Inca empire, and it seems likely that the complex served as a place of leisure for the Cuzco elite as well as a place of ceremonies.</p>
<p><span id="more-1646"></span></p>
<p>Situated in a draw well up the side of the eastern ridge of the Cuzco valley, Tipon is a masterpiece of hydraulic engineering.  A series of channels brought water from high in the mountains to the east to feed a complex system of fountains and baths that stretched across twelve platforms, three temples, a residential complex and what may have been a small fortress.  Many of the channels still carry water and a couple of the fountains and baths still work, although it looks like they have been restored somewhat in the last few years.</p>
